We’ve grown every year since, and today we’re proud to be a $15 billion global provider of IT solutions and services.** **Over 17,000 organizations worldwide rely on SHI’s concierge approach to help them solve what’s next.** **But the heartbeat of SHI is our employees – all 6,000 of them.** **If you join our team, you’ll enjoy:** + **Our commitment to diversity, as the largest minority- and woman-owned enterprise in the U.S.** + **Continuous professional growth and leadership opportunities.** + **Health, wellness, and financial benefits to offer peace of mind to you and your family.** + **World-class facilities and the technology you need to thrive – in our offices or yours.** **Job Summary** We are seeking a Senior Solutions Architect to lead the design of innovative ServiceNow solutions that align with client business objectives. This role combines deep platform expertise with consultative leadership across presales, solutioning, and client engagements. The ideal candidate will act as a trusted advisor to clients and internal stakeholders, shaping solutions that maximize value across the ServiceNow ecosystem. This position is a remote position with Home Office setup as determined by SHI management.  _Required Skills:_ _ _ + Proven experience in a similar role, with a focus on services solution development and revenue growth in Professional Services + Strong leadership skills and the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ams + Excellent presentation and communication skills, with the ability to articulate technical solutions to engage stakeholders at all levels + Ability to analyze customer requirements and design solutions that meet their business objectives and budget constraints with a consultative approach. + Experience in developing SOWs and driving revenue growth in professional services. + Proficiency in creating technical documentation, proposals, and architecture diagrams. _Responsibilities include, but not limited to:_ **Presales Engagement** + Collaborate with sales teams to understand client requirements, goals, and pain points + Design and present tailored solutions leveraging the ServiceNow platform addressing business and technical needs + Lead discovery sessions, technical workshops, and assessments to evaluate current environments and identify opportunities for modernization + Lead the development of SOWs, working closely with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ment with client needs and business objectives **Solution Development** + Lead architectural design for ServiceNow solutions across ITSM, ITOM, HAM/SAM, SPM, HRSD, CSM, and custom applications + Speak to ServiceNow licensing requirements + Create comprehensive technical proposals, including solution architecture, implementation roadmaps, and cost estimates + Drive revenue growth within the professional services team by identifying new opportunities and optimizing service offerings + Technical Demonstrations: + Develop and deliver customized demos highlighting key features + Client Relationship Management + Function as a trusted advisor for clients, building strong relationships with stakeholders and decision-makers + Address client technical concerns and objections during the presales cycle **Collaboration and Knowledge Sharing** + Partner with internal technical and delivery teams to ensure consistent solution development and smooth handoff of signed projects + Engage with SHI sales teams, including front line sellers and business development executives, to ensure a unified approach to service delivery and client engagement + Work with product and marketing teams to stay informed about the latest features and updates in the ServiceNow platform. + Mentor and support sales teams in understanding the technical value of ServiceNow services. + Provide thought leadership and guidance to clients and SHI teams on best practices, trends, and innovations in technology + Contribute to practice development by identifying areas for growth and leading innovation initiatives + Create and maintain practice standards and practices, ensuring the delivery of high-quality services **Other Requirements** + Completed Bachelor’s, Technical degree or related work experience in Computer Engineering or a related field7+ years of experience in IT architecture, with at least 4 years dedicated to ServiceNow + 7+ experience working with and migrating technology solutions + Willingness to travel occasionally, up to 25% + The base salary for this position is $128,000-$200,000. The estimated on-target earnings, or OTE, which includes a base salary and bonus/commissions, are $160,000- $250,000. The compensation for this position is dependent on job-related knowledge, skills, experience, and market location and, therefore, will vary from individual to individual.
